Ingredients
The following ingredients have 4 Servings
- 4 boneless, skinless chicken breasts
- 1/4 cup Italian breadcrumbs
- 1/4 cup maple syrup
- 1/4 cup chicken broth
- 1 tablespoon minced garlic
- 1 tablespoon fresh thyme
- 1 tablespoon canola oil
- 1 tablespoon butter
- 1 tablespoons Dijon mustard
- 2 tablespoons apple cider vinegar
Instruction
- Melt the butter and add the canola oil to a skillet over medium heat. Dredge each side of the chicken breasts in the breadcrumbs and add to the pan.
- Sauté the chicken for about three minutes each side and remove from the pan. Place the chicken in a 400 degree oven and continue to cook until the chicken is crispy, about 10 minutes.
- Meanwhile, whisk together the chicken broth, maple syrup, garlic, thyme, Dijon mustard and apple cider vinegar.
- Add the marinade to the skillet and bring to a simmer. Allow the marinade to thicken and reduce. Plate the cooked chicken breasts and spoon the sauce over the chicken.
